Output e59b81c8837addc029ca4722c358ff23f28e4424279c1ca6d0614d1fb54d8fbb:2

value
29434121675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b835d7cae7cc26ae8465f87d6b8c53c1d362304 OP_EQUALVERIFY OP_CHECKSIG
address
D6ByLnHQMDQe2926tL43eaDsY4JVugH5xR
transaction
e59b81c8837addc029ca4722c358ff23f28e4424279c1ca6d0614d1fb54d8fbb